## Tuning

The receipt mailer (Almsgate) batches donation receipts and sends through the Thornquay relay. On-call: if the queue backs up, resist the urge to crank batch size — the relay rate-limits per connection, and bigger batches just mean bigger retries. Scale worker count first, then shorten the flush interval. Dedupe window must stay longer than the retry horizon or donors get duplicate receipts, which generates tickets. All knobs live in one place and are read at worker start. Current production values follow.

tuning table, kajop-yafof:
QUOTAS = {
    "wenath": 10,
    "ulaael": 5,
}

Onboarding: Verdanta watering scheduler — on-call notes. Verdanta schedules watering runs for the greenhouse sensors at the Dunmore test site. If a run is missed, the fallback timer triggers within 20 minutes; do not re-run manually unless soil readings drop below threshold. Alerts route through the Fernline pager. Should the scheduler's control plane lock after repeated auth failures, you must unlock it from the maintenance console. At the unlock prompt, enter the recovery passphrase below.

strongbox words: druvan-lamys-eliius-jorax-istox-soreth-ulays-gilix-ralix-oliiel-norwyn-casvan-praius

Welcome to the Fernwick wiki, future maintainer! Access is role-based: Readers see everything under /public, Editors can touch team spaces, and Stewards manage templates and the archive. Roles get assigned through the Gatehouse panel — don't hand out Steward lightly, people will reorganize everything and you'll spend a week undoing it. One quirk: if all Stewards are locked out at once (it's happened twice), the wiki falls back to its emergency admin account, which unlocks with a recovery passphrase. That passphrase is:

vault phrase of hawif-yajep = julox-norael-norys-sorion-casix-praix-quenox-sorix-holok-ruswyn-frawyn-wendor-silmir-brieth

The Gustline fan-out endpoint distributes weather alerts from the Stormgate ingest pipeline to all subscribed regional channels. When a support case mentions missing alerts, first verify the fan-out job's status via GET /fanout/status, which returns per-channel delivery counts and the last acknowledged sequence number. Requests must be authenticated with the internal service credential; without it, the endpoint returns a 401. Use the following key for all diagnostic calls.

gateway credential: kto7_yV41IWH